**Ticket GPX-2291 — MemLens profiler leaks device pointers into trace files**

Heads up for review: MemLens is writing raw GPU pointer addresses into its exported profile traces, which our customers then upload to the Driftbay dashboard. Probably low exploitability but worth a look before the 3.1 cut. Repro steps attached. The offending build's token is below for triage.

build token for tajeg-bajep: htk14_409ba9df6b8acb

### Action item: Harrowfield gateway buffering

During the outage, the Harrowfield telemetry gateway dropped readings from roughly forty tractors because its in-memory buffer had no overflow policy. Owner for the fix is the Fieldwire team: add disk-backed spill, cap retention at six hours, and alert when the buffer exceeds half capacity. Target is two sprints out. Progress will be reported at this sync until closed. Design notes, capacity math, and the review checklist are being tracked on the internal page:

runbook for yahop-tajep: https://jenkins.olvarqstack.internal/settings

**Changelog — Textflow Ingest 4.2**

Encoding detection for uploaded text files now defaults to strict BOM-first detection instead of heuristic sniffing. Files without a BOM are assumed UTF-8 and rejected on invalid byte sequences rather than silently transcoded. This change fixes the mojibake reports from the Quillmark team last sprint. The new defaults applied across all ingest workers are as follows.

service settings:
[istmir]
host = istmir.nelvrocorp.internal
user = istmir_svc
database = istmir_prod

## Service Accounts: Billing Worker Blue-Green

The Coinwright billing worker swaps between blue and green slots on every deploy, and both slots share the `coinwright-deployer` service account. Heads up: the green slot won't drain cleanly unless the account can hit the Ledgerline status endpoint. Releases die quietly without it, so double-check scopes before you cut over. Configure the deployer with the key just below.

app token of fajop-fahif = qvz4-AnML